October Caddis were the trick. The Possie Bugger did it’s usual damage. Smaller caddis were also working well. There were very few mayflies.
With overcast and rainy weather in the forecast look for Gray Drakes, Mahogany Duns and Blue Winged Olives to become more important. One thing to count on this time of year is the big October Caddis. Imitations include Orange Stimulators, Morish Foam October Caddis, CDC Mckenzie Cadids Orange and standard Orange Elk Hair Caddis will all work.-CD
